Quick heads-up on Pinwheel UI versioning: we cut a minor release every sprint, and anything touching component props needs a changeset file in the PR. No changeset, no merge — the bot will nag you. Majors are rare and go through the design council first. The full policy, with examples of what counts as breaking, lives on the internal page below.

wiki page, bahip-yahip: https://grafana.qirvanlabs.corp/browse/display/projects/cc3a1b9dbfc9

Subject: DR drill next Thursday — heads up

Hi! Since you're new to the Farevane team, quick note: we're running a disaster-recovery drill Thursday covering the ticket-pricing experiment service. We'll simulate losing the pricing-variant database and restore from the Coldbarn snapshot. Your job is just to shadow Marla and confirm the experiment buckets rehydrate correctly. Don't panic if dashboards go red — that's expected. To unlock the restore console during the drill, you'll need the recovery passphrase, which is:

strongbox words: oliael-gilax-lamael

Subject: DR Drill — Calendar Sync Conflict

Team, during Tuesday's disaster-recovery drill the Wrenfold calendar service failed over to the Dunmere replica and produced duplicate sync tokens, so client calendars showed conflicting event versions. Root cause: the replica resumed from a stale cursor. Future maintainers: always advance the cursor before promoting a replica. The conflict-resolution console stays locked during drills; reopening it afterward requires the drill coordinator's recovery passphrase, which is recorded below.

unlock words, bawef-kahap: sorax-sorir-quenys-aldok

HANDOVER NOTE — From Director Aldous Renn to Director Mira Castellan, for the Board

This note transfers ownership of the Solvair launch plan. Status: packaging approved, regulatory filing complete, channel agreements signed in two of three regions. Outstanding items: final pricing sign-off, the Harwick distributor negotiation, and the press schedule. All supporting documents sit in the shared launch folder, version-controlled. Please review the risk register before the next board session. The confidential planning note appears directly below.

confidential, yafof-tawef: The finance team signed off on a budget of $34.3 million for Project Zorox. The renewal with Aldethax Freight closes at $12.7 million a year, 10 percent below the last contract.